Delicious Californian Cuisine at Nopa, Alamo Square, SF

Nopa stands as a vibrant culinary gem nestled on Divisadero Street in San Francisco's charming Alamo Square neighborhood. This lively restaurant is renowned for its ingredient-focused Californian cuisine and inventive cocktails, offering an energetic two-story dining experience that draws food lovers and trend-conscious travelers alike. From the moment you step inside, the bustling atmosphere and warm service create an inviting backdrop for memorable meals.

Location and nearby attractions

Situated at 560 Divisadero Street, Nopa is perfectly positioned in the heart of San Francisco's Alamo Square neighborhood, a vibrant area known for its iconic Painted Ladies and stunning city views. Visitors can easily combine a visit to Nopa with a stroll through the nearby Alamo Square Park or explore the eclectic shops and galleries that line Divisadero Street.

Behind the scenes

Nopa's kitchen philosophy centers on showcasing the best of Californian ingredients with a creative twist. The chefs emphasize seasonal produce and sustainable sourcing, resulting in dishes that are both innovative and deeply satisfying. The restaurant's name, short for North of the Panhandle, reflects its roots in this vibrant San Francisco neighborhood, where community and culinary passion come together.
